You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@commons.apache.org by gg...@apache.org on 2017/07/09 20:35:00 UTC

svn commit: r1801388 - in /commons/proper/email/trunk/src: main/java/org/apache/commons/mail/ test/java/org/apache/commons/mail/

Author: ggregory
Date: Sun Jul  9 20:35:00 2017
New Revision: 1801388

URL: http://svn.apache.org/viewvc?rev=1801388&view=rev
Log:
Better names per Siegfried's suggestions.

Modified:
    commons/proper/email/trunk/src/main/java/org/apache/commons/mail/Email.java
    commons/proper/email/trunk/src/main/java/org/apache/commons/mail/EmailUtils.java
    commons/proper/email/trunk/src/test/java/org/apache/commons/mail/AbstractEmailTest.java
    commons/proper/email/trunk/src/test/java/org/apache/commons/mail/EmailTest.java
    commons/proper/email/trunk/src/test/java/org/apache/commons/mail/EmailUtilsTest.java

Modified: commons/proper/email/trunk/src/main/java/org/apache/commons/mail/Email.java
URL: http://svn.apache.org/viewvc/commons/proper/email/trunk/src/main/java/org/apache/commons/mail/Email.java?rev=1801388&r1=1801387&r2=1801388&view=diff
==============================================================================
--- commons/proper/email/trunk/src/main/java/org/apache/commons/mail/Email.java (original)
+++ commons/proper/email/trunk/src/main/java/org/apache/commons/mail/Email.java Sun Jul  9 20:35:00 2017
@@ -1238,7 +1238,7 @@ public abstract class Email
      * @since 1.0
      */
     public Email setSubject(final String aSubject) {
-        this.subject = EmailUtils.clearEndOfLineCharacters(aSubject);
+        this.subject = EmailUtils.replaceEndOfLineCharactersWithSpaces(aSubject);
         return this;
     }
 

Modified: commons/proper/email/trunk/src/main/java/org/apache/commons/mail/EmailUtils.java
URL: http://svn.apache.org/viewvc/commons/proper/email/trunk/src/main/java/org/apache/commons/mail/EmailUtils.java?rev=1801388&r1=1801387&r2=1801388&view=diff
==============================================================================
--- commons/proper/email/trunk/src/main/java/org/apache/commons/mail/EmailUtils.java (original)
+++ commons/proper/email/trunk/src/main/java/org/apache/commons/mail/EmailUtils.java Sun Jul  9 20:35:00 2017
@@ -275,7 +275,7 @@ final class EmailUtils
      * @param input the input string to be URL scanned.
      * @return a clean string
      */
-    static String clearEndOfLineCharacters(final String input) {
+    static String replaceEndOfLineCharactersWithSpaces(final String input) {
         return input.replace('\n', ' ').replace('\r', ' ');
     }
     

Modified: commons/proper/email/trunk/src/test/java/org/apache/commons/mail/AbstractEmailTest.java
URL: http://svn.apache.org/viewvc/commons/proper/email/trunk/src/test/java/org/apache/commons/mail/AbstractEmailTest.java?rev=1801388&r1=1801387&r2=1801388&view=diff
==============================================================================
--- commons/proper/email/trunk/src/test/java/org/apache/commons/mail/AbstractEmailTest.java (original)
+++ commons/proper/email/trunk/src/test/java/org/apache/commons/mail/AbstractEmailTest.java Sun Jul  9 20:35:00 2017
@@ -96,7 +96,7 @@ public abstract class AbstractEmailTest
     };
 
     /** Test characters not acceptable to email */
-    protected String[] testCharsInvalid =
+    protected String[] endOfLineCombinations =
     {
             "\n",
             "\r",

Modified: commons/proper/email/trunk/src/test/java/org/apache/commons/mail/EmailTest.java
URL: http://svn.apache.org/viewvc/commons/proper/email/trunk/src/test/java/org/apache/commons/mail/EmailTest.java?rev=1801388&r1=1801387&r2=1801388&view=diff
==============================================================================
--- commons/proper/email/trunk/src/test/java/org/apache/commons/mail/EmailTest.java (original)
+++ commons/proper/email/trunk/src/test/java/org/apache/commons/mail/EmailTest.java Sun Jul  9 20:35:00 2017
@@ -979,8 +979,8 @@ public class EmailTest extends AbstractE
     }
 
     @Test
-    public void testSetSubjectInvalid() {
-        for (final String invalidChar : testCharsInvalid) {
+    public void testEndOflineCharactersInSubjectAreReplacedWithSpaces() {
+        for (final String invalidChar : endOfLineCombinations) {
             email.setSubject(invalidChar);
             assertNotEquals(invalidChar, email.getSubject());
         }

Modified: commons/proper/email/trunk/src/test/java/org/apache/commons/mail/EmailUtilsTest.java
URL: http://svn.apache.org/viewvc/commons/proper/email/trunk/src/test/java/org/apache/commons/mail/EmailUtilsTest.java?rev=1801388&r1=1801387&r2=1801388&view=diff
==============================================================================
--- commons/proper/email/trunk/src/test/java/org/apache/commons/mail/EmailUtilsTest.java (original)
+++ commons/proper/email/trunk/src/test/java/org/apache/commons/mail/EmailUtilsTest.java Sun Jul  9 20:35:00 2017
@@ -32,11 +32,11 @@ public class EmailUtilsTest {
 
     @Test
     public void testClearEndOfLineCharacters() {
-        assertEquals("abcdefg", EmailUtils.clearEndOfLineCharacters("abcdefg"));
-        assertEquals("abc defg", EmailUtils.clearEndOfLineCharacters("abc\rdefg"));
-        assertEquals("abc defg", EmailUtils.clearEndOfLineCharacters("abc\ndefg"));
-        assertEquals("abc  defg", EmailUtils.clearEndOfLineCharacters("abc\r\ndefg"));
-        assertEquals("abc  defg", EmailUtils.clearEndOfLineCharacters("abc\n\rdefg"));
+        assertEquals("abcdefg", EmailUtils.replaceEndOfLineCharactersWithSpaces("abcdefg"));
+        assertEquals("abc defg", EmailUtils.replaceEndOfLineCharactersWithSpaces("abc\rdefg"));
+        assertEquals("abc defg", EmailUtils.replaceEndOfLineCharactersWithSpaces("abc\ndefg"));
+        assertEquals("abc  defg", EmailUtils.replaceEndOfLineCharactersWithSpaces("abc\r\ndefg"));
+        assertEquals("abc  defg", EmailUtils.replaceEndOfLineCharactersWithSpaces("abc\n\rdefg"));
     }
 
     @Test